Red Rocks Community College Commencement & Academic Regalia Overview

Red Rocks Community College holds a single annual commencement ceremony each spring (next scheduled: May 16, 2026), when degrees and certificates awarded in summer, fall, or spring are celebrated. Graduates—including associate‑degree, bachelor of applied science, or certificate recipients — must register for the ceremony by a set deadline to participate.

For commencement, RRCC requires that all graduates wear approved academic regalia. Cap, gown, and tassel are mandatory: the online ordering link for cap and gown packages is provided each year, with a purchase deadline (e.g. April 1, 2026) for home shipping or in‑bookstore pickup.

For graduates earning a Bachelor of Applied Science, the requirement is a black cap and gown with a maroon stole, per the 2025 instructions. However — beyond that stole mention — RRCC’s publicly available documents do **not** publish a full color‑coded chart for tassels, hoods, or stoles by academic discipline or degree level. The 2020 Commencement Program states that RRCC follows the general Academic Costume Code: hoods should reflect field of study via velvet trim or tassel color, cap is black mortarboard, and tassels or hood velvet border denote field specialization.

Regarding honors, RRCC awards a **medallion** (not cords) to graduates with a cumulative GPA ≥ 3.85 and at least 30 credits when participating in commencement. Qualified students may request the medallion from Student Records prior to the ceremony, and wear it on their gown. There is no public mention of institution‑issued honor cords or stoles for honors beyond that medallion.
